San Francisco Rose | Dallas | Dallas Observer | The Leading Independent News Source in Dallas, Texas
Navigation

San Francisco Rose

1 of 1
GREAT DRINK SPECIALS ALL DAY LONG!
Don't forget "THE GAME!" starts at Noon